Using the Partner Portal test app

The Unity Ads Partner Portal test app lets you to render the creative markup from your validated OpenRTB response through Unity’s auction in order to test creative rendering and your tracking URLs.

Installing the app

Follow these instructions to install the Partner Portal Test app depending on your targeted platform.

Android

  1. Open the Google Play Store.
  2. Search "Ad Testing for Unity Ads”, and install the app.

Alternatively, open the Ad Testing for Unity Ads Play Store app link from your mobile device to access and install the app directly.

iOS

  1. Open the Apple App Store.
  2. Search “Ad Testing for Unity Ads”, and install the app.

Alternatively, open the Ad Testing for Unity Ads App Store app link from your mobile device to access it directly.

Viewing creatives from a bid response

To render creatives from a bid response, you will first need to visit the Partner Portal on your computer and successfully validate a response. When the response is validated:

  1. On the Partner Portal, select Create QR Code in the bid response validator.
  2. Select the appropriate creative format, and whether you want it to be rendered as a rewarded ad, then select Next to generate the QR code. Note that each QR code you generate is unique and cannot be scanned multiple times.
  3. On the PSP Test app, select Scan QR.
  4. If needed, grant the app permission to use the device camera, then scan the QR code you generated in the Partner Portal.

The app's response might take a moment while the SDK initializes, simulates the auction, receives the response, and caches the creative. Unity generates a robust debug log of these transactions, and activates the Show Ad button if the test succeeded. Select this button to view the creative as it would appear in the ad space.

Note: If you consistently get “No Fill” results for MRAID creatives, try generating a QR code with the HTML Interstitial or JS Interstitial type instead.

Also note that banner creatives will appear on the screen without prompting you to select Show Ad. This is because Unity Ads SDK does not cache banner ads. Selecting Show Ad loads banner ads as opposed to other creative types, which are cached instead.

Error logging

When you scan a QR code with the PSP Test app, the Unity Ads SDK initializes, simulates the auction, and returns a robust debug log. The following errors might occur from the SDK side:

ErrorDescription
AD_BLOCKER_DETECTEDAn error occurred due to an ad blocker.
DEVICE_ID_ERRORAn error occurred due to a bad device identifier.
FILE_IO_ERRORAn error occurred due to inability to read or write a file.
INIT_SANITY_CHECK_FAILInitialization of the Unity Ads service failed due to an invalid environment.
INITIALIZE_FAILEDAn error occurred in the initialization process.
INTERNAL_ERRORAn internal Unity Ads service error occurred.
INVALID_ARGUMENTUnity Ads initialization failed due to invalid parameters.
NOT_INITIALIZEDThe Unity Ads service is not initialized.
SHOW_ERRORAn error occurred when attempting to show an ad.
VIDEO_PLAYER_ERRORAn error occurred due to the video player failing.
